#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
import os
from setuptools import setup, find_packages
here = os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(__file__))
def read_file(filename):
"""Open a related file and return its content."""
with open(os.path.join(here, filename), "r") as f:
return f.read()
def parse_requirements(filename):
""" load requirements from a pip requirements file """
with open(filename) as lines:
lineiter = (line.strip() for line in lines)
return [line for line in lineiter if line and not line.startswith("#")]
README = read_file('README.rst')
ENTRY_POINTS = {
'paste.app_factory': [
'main = ihatemoney.run:main',
],
'console_scripts': [
'ihatemoney = ihatemoney.manage:main'
],
}
setup(name='ihatemoney',
version='4.1',
description='A simple shared budget manager web application.',
long_description=README,
license='Custom BSD Beerware',
classifiers=[
"Programming Language :: Python",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 2.7",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.5",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.6",
"Programming Language :: Python :: 3.7",
"Programming Language :: Python :: Implementation :: CPython",
"Topic :: Internet :: WWW/HTTP",
"Topic :: Internet :: WWW/HTTP :: WSGI :: Application",
],
keywords="web budget",
author='Alexis Métaireau & contributors',
author_email='alexis@notmyidea.org',
url='https://github.com/spiral-project/ihatemoney',
packages=find_packages(),
include_package_data=True,
zip_safe=False,
install_requires=[
"flask",
"flask-wtf",
"flask-sqlalchemy<3.0",
"flask-mail",
"Flask-Migrate",
"Flask-script",
"flask-babel",
"flask-restful",
"jinja2",
"blinker",
"flask-cors",
"six",
"itsdangerous",
"email_validator"],
entry_points=ENTRY_POINTS)
